This Snow Forecast for Pego, Italy gives the predicted Snowfall and Freezing Levels for the next week.
The forecast snowfall depths given are the likely average accumulations for the Lower and Upper slopes. The actual snow depth in Pego, on any given trail or itinerary, may be dramatically different, particularly if the snowfall is accompanied by high winds and/or varying air temperatures.
Snow Forecasts beyond two days ahead are subject to significant change and variable reliability.

Off-Piste Safety in Pego
Before skiing or snowboarding off-piste in Pego, you must assess the local snow conditions. Always check the local Avalanche Risk Level and ski with appropriate safety equipment.
